The University Health Network, where “above all else the needs of patients come first”, encompasses Toronto General Hospital, Toronto Western Hospital, Princess Margaret Cancer Centre, Toronto Rehabilitation Institute and the Michener Institute of Education. The breadth of research, the complexity of the cases treated, and the magnitude of its educational enterprise has made UHN a national and international resource for patient care, research and education. With a long tradition of ground-breaking firsts and a purpose of “Transforming lives and communities through excellence in care, discovery and learning”, the University Health Network (UHN), Canada’s largest research teaching hospital, brings together over 16,000 employees, more than 1,200 physicians, 8,000+ students, and many volunteers. The Division of Medical Oncology and Hematology, University Health Network requires Clinical Research Study Assistant to work with its oncology and hematology clinical trial portfolio. This division runs a broad spectrum of therapeutic trials across all types of malignant disease. The Clinical Research Study Assistant will provide administrative and regulatory support to the clinical research staff of the DMOH Clinical Trials Group. Principle responsibilities include supporting the clinical research staff with preparation of the
submissions to the Research Ethics Board and Health Canada, maintenance of regulatory binders and study documentation, some data entry tasks, and other departmental administrative tasks. The Clinical Trials Group operates in accordance with the
trial protocol, hospital and departmental guidelines and professional standards of practice. Data is assessed, compiled, recorded and submitted to cooperative groups and/or pharmaceutical companies or used for internal PMH studies. All data must be
complete, accurate, timely and must be in compliance with applicable ICH-GCP, FDA and US federal code and Tri-Council regulations. The Clinical Research Study Assistant must be able to interpret the applicable regulations in order to ensure compliance. Quality assurance procedures are utilized to ensure high quality data is obtained.
